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
83829789 701663493 2217 244 1130670380
452846 917
452846 917
564 26553654 8442 266480285
All about undefined
Interested in learning more?
452846 917
564 26553654 8442 266480285
See more
03430950 93 44630510210
787 34416 2543039
See more
935817 66027
54224 876 5436605 39 955
See more